Mark Dexter
(Actor)
.. Hilary Wyndham
Born:
April 21, 1973
Birthplace: Nottingham, Nottinghamshire, England
Trivia:
English actor Mark Dexter's career peaked onscreen during the 2000s, and he began to specialize in portrayals of dashing but far from untainted young men, including the lecherous painter Prince Edward in the Hughes' brothers period horror opus From Hell (2001); the prince in Alliance Atlantis' revisionist telemovie version of the Cinderella story Confessions of an Ugly Stepsister (2001), and Samuel Tuffley in NBC's adventure-themed miniseries Crusoe (2008), adapted from Daniel Defoe's classic novel.

Ken Leung
(Actor)
.. Eric Tao
Born:
January 21, 1970
Birthplace: New York, New York, United States
Trivia:
New York native Ken Leung studied acting at NYU and at HB Studio before making his onscreen debut with a minor appearance in 1997's Rush Hour. He would continue to find consistent screen work with roles in movies like Red Dragon and Vanilla Sky, while simultaneously cultivating a theater career with roles in Broadway plays like the Tony Award-winning Thoroughly Modern Millie in 2002. Leung would later find a particularly memorable role in 2008, when he was cast as Miles Straume in the mysterious series Lost.
Sarah Parish
(Actor)
.. Nicole Craig
Born:
June 07, 1968
Birthplace: Yeovil, Somerset, England
Trivia:
Growing up, her mother was a headmistress and her father was a helicopter designer. First job was at 13 in a local launderette. Appeared in a famous 1994 Boddington's beer advert. Met future husband, actor James Murray, in 2005 on the set of the drama series Cutting It. Follwing the death of her daughter, Ella-Jayne, due to a cogential heart defect in 2009, she and her husband started the Murray Parish Trust in order to raise funds for the Paediatric Intensive Care Unit at Southampton General Hospital. Co-owns production company Aphra Productions with actress and friend Dervla Kirwan. Helped found BARREtoned, a ballet-inspired workout studio in London.
